History

The Immigrant Law Center of Minnesota (ILCM) was founded in 1976 as Oficina Legal, a program of Southern Minnesota Regional Legal Services (SMRLS). Oficina Legal established itself as a separate 501(c)(3) nonprofit in 1996, after the passage of the Illegal Immigration Reform and Immigrant Responsibility Act imposed new restrictions on federally-funded legal services programs. In this way, Oficina Legal could continue to meet the immigration legal needs of all immigrants, regardless of the type of service required or the client's legal status. The agency was later renamed to reflect the increasing diversity of the refugee and immigrant population it served. ILCM celebrated its 10-year anniversary as an independent nonprofit in 2006. During our first 10 years, we served more than 20,000 clients and provided educational presentations to more than 24,000 individuals. Over the last 12 years ILCM has established itself as Minnesota's premier provider of comprehensive immigration legal services to low-income clients of all nationalities.
